YNN: Christie Backs Buffalo Congressional Candidate

Governor records robocall for Republican in close special election.

Gov. Chris Christie has recorded a robocall for the Republican candidate in Tuesday's special election for a Buffalo, NY area congressional seat.

Christie has endorsed Republican Assemblywoman Jane Corwin in her bid to succeed former U.S. Rep. Chris Lee (R-Erie County) in the suburban and rural district. Corwin is locked in a close race against Democratic Erie County Clerk Kathy Hochul in the Republican leaning district. Tea Party candidate industrialistJack Davis, who sought the seat as a Democrat three times, trails in third place, according to recent polls. Corwin started the race as the frontrunner with Hochul pulling into first place in recent polls.
